The ‘Comix Mécanix’ exhibition at the Espace Horloger is a tale of comics and watchmaking. In addition to the title's nod to the well-known world of Asterix, it brings together two key elements in a dialogue based on creativity and expertise: the art of comics and that of mechanical watchmaking.
The tour is immersive and fun, with something for everyone.
Designed by Angela Benza and Manon Roland, with scenography by Yves Morel, the exhibition explores the unexpected links between two worlds shaped by time, precision and creativity. Illustrated watches, drawn stories and original works of art tell the story of time in images.
In addition to the exhibition, the Espace Horloger will be hosting a wide range of activities for young and old throughout the summer, including a quiz, linocutting, tote bag creation and guided tours.
